Rotorflug is a German airline based in Göttingen in Lower Saxony (before April 2019 in Friedrichsdorf in Hesse ). According to the company's website (as of June 9, 2020), the company headquarters and the technical site are still in Friedrichsdorf. She was a member of the German Helicopter Association.
history
Rotorflug was founded in 1972. From 1993 to 2019, in cooperation with Johanniter-Unfall-Hilfe , she operated an intensive care transport helicopter at the Südstadt-Klinikum in Rostock , which was operational 24 hours a day. In 2009 a subsidiary called rotorflug helicopters SL was founded on Mallorca .
Services
From its stations, Rotorflug mainly conducts work flights such as surveillance flights on high-voltage lines and pipelines as well as charter flights .
You can also purchase a private pilot license (PPL-H) for the helicopter from Rotorflug . The helicopters are maintained in the Friedrichsdorf shipyard , which is also approved as an AgustaWestland Service Center.
In October 2019, Rotorflug filed for insolvency, and an insolvency administrator has been appointed since October 24, 2019.

Incidents
- On August 25, 2019, a Bell 206L-3 LongRanger ( aircraft registration D-HOTT ) helicopter crashed on Mallorca after colliding with an ultralight aircraft near the city of Inca , killing a total of 7 people.
